# Service Accounts: String Extraction

The `extract-i18n` script pulls translatable strings from all Bramblewick repos and pushes them to the Glossa service. It runs under the `i18n-extractor` service account. Do not run it under your personal account; Glossa rate-limits individual users aggressively. The account has write access to the staging catalog only. Set the token in your shell before invoking the script. The current staging token is below.

API key for kahap-kafog: zpat15_6qzxZ7YR8aDwjmp

## Onboarding: Lintbase Baseline

The Quarrel static-analysis suite at Fennwick Systems uses a committed baseline file, `lintbase.json`, to suppress pre-existing findings. Never regenerate it casually; diffs should shrink, not grow. Baseline refreshes run in CI and require the analysis service token so results can be uploaded to the Quarrel dashboard. Add the following line to your local `.env` before running a refresh.

vault entry, fadup-tagag: RELAY_SECRET8=2fd92179

## Tidemark Widget — Restart Procedure

If the tide-table widget on Harborglass shows stale predictions, first check the Moonfetch sync job; it pulls harmonic constants nightly. Restart with `moonfetch --resync`. If the widget still lags, flush the prediction cache and redeploy the widget pod. Verify against the Selkenport reference station — readings should match within two minutes. The resync call authenticates against our internal Ebbline service, and you'll need credentials on your first run. The key is below.

app token of kahop-kaguf = kto2_rs

TICKET-4412: Cron drift investigation blocked. The driftwatch job on Pelmor's scheduler node stopped reporting Tuesday — root cause is an expired service credential, not clock skew. Drift metrics resumed after manual auth. Need rotation automated before next sync. For anyone reproducing locally, the replacement key for the driftwatch collector is below.

API key for bageg-kajef: vxb2-ss